Furnace Humidifier Repair in Monmouth County, NJ
Furnace humidifier repair services address issues related to maintaining proper indoor humidity levels during the heating season. These services typically cover a range of projects, including diagnosing and fixing malfunctioning humidifier components, replacing damaged parts, and restoring optimal operation of the system. Homeowners often seek these repairs when experiencing problems such as insufficient humidity, water leaks, or unusual noises from the humidifier, ensuring a comfortable and healthy indoor environment throughout the colder months.
Before requesting furnace humidifier repair, property owners should understand the type of humidifier installed-whether it is a flow-through, drum, or steam model-as different systems may require specific repair approaches. It’s also helpful to know if there are any visible issues like water pooling or mineral buildup, as these can influence the repair process. Clarifying the age of the humidifier and any previous maintenance can assist in determining the most effective solution for restoring proper humidity control within the home.

Furnace Humidifier Repair Questions
What are common signs of a faulty furnace humidifier? Signs include uneven humidity levels, increased dust, and a lack of moisture during heating seasons.
Can a furnace humidifier be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many issues can be addressed through repairs, such as fixing leaks, replacing faulty components, or cleaning the system.
What should property owners know before scheduling repair services? It's important to identify the specific problem and ensure the system is accessible for inspection and repairs.
How does a homeowner know if their furnace humidifier needs repair? Indicators include inconsistent humidity, water leaks, or the system not turning on when needed.
